#include<stdio.h> #include<math.h> #include<string.h> int main(int argc, char** argv) { /* 输入三角形的边长a,b,c,求三角形的面积S。 p =周长的一半 p * (p - a) * (p - b) * (p - c) */ int a , b , c; while(true) { scanf("%d %d %d" , &a , &b , &c ); double p = ( a + b + c )/2.0; double s = sqrt( p * (p - a) * (p - b) * (p - c) ); printf("%.2lf\n" , s); } return 0 ; } |
Double click to view unformatted code.